Export dockerhub credentials

On CircleCI's enivronment configuration page, add the following environment variables with the correct values:

  • $DOCKER_EMAIL
  • $DOCKER_USER
  • $DOCKER_PASSWORD

You can see in our circle.yml we use those environment variables to authenticate with dockerhub in order to push up our image.

docker login -e $DOCKER_EMAIL -u $DOCKER_USER -p $DOCKER_PASSWORD

Enable docker support

Paste the following at the top of your circle.yml

machine:
  services:
    - docker

Install clusternator

Add clusternator as a dependency. (TODO maybe move to deploy step?)

dependencies:
  pre:
    - npm install -g clusternator

Build image and push to docker

test:
  post:
    - docker login -e $DOCKER_EMAIL -u $DOCKER_USER -p $DOCKER_PASSWORD
    - docker build -t rafkhan/hello-c .
    - docker push rafkhan/hello-c
